From Intern to COO: Mackenzie O'Connor’s Nine-Year Rise at Cameo

Mackenzie O'Connor has been named Chief Operating Officer of Cameo, marking her tenth promotion in nine years. Starting as a college intern in 2017, she now ascends to the company's executive helm, tasked with steering the marketplace’s next phase of growth and operational strategy.

O'Connor’s tenure at the Chicago-based startup began at a job fair while she was a student at Columbia College Chicago. After an initial public relations internship, she successfully lobbied CEO Steven Galanis to remain with the firm, leading to the creation of its first customer service role. Since then, she has navigated nearly every department, including product management, talent operations, and corporate strategy.

In her new capacity, O'Connor will oversee sales, revenue, and HR, while collaborating with product and engineering teams to refine the company's marketplace. Galanis cited her trajectory as an embodiment of the firm's resilience, noting that she has consistently stepped into the organization's most complex challenges. Her appointment follows a 2023 stint as Chief of Staff, where she managed the company through a period of significant operational restructuring. She now aims to leverage her deep institutional knowledge to accelerate the growth of the platform, which has facilitated over 10 million personalized fan interactions since its 2017 founding.
